OpenStack-Ansible pip install
This role will install pip using the upstream pip installation script. Within the installation of pip the role will create a .pip directory within the deploying user's home folder and a blank selfcheck JSON file for pip to use to keep track of versions.
It can also configure pip links that will restrict the package sources to the OpenStack-Ansible repository.

Example Playbook
- name: Install pip and lock it down
hosts: host_name
user: root
roles:
- role: "pip_install"
pip_lock_to_internal_repo: True
